Food: I had waffles with a side order of bacon. Both were essentially a bit tasteless. Waffles were competently cooked but lacked in taste, I HAD to use the overly sugary pecan butter with syrup to make it edible. The Glass o Bacon was good in texture but had very little taste - tasted the candied part of it plus a bit of pepper but what happened to the bacon taste? Service: I have mixed feelings about the service, but in the end, it was good overall. I got my food, not much else on drink refills or offers to, but got my check accurately - a very good thing considering there were 12 people, each of us with our own food and separate checks. Plus our waitress took care of one of my acquaintances when she discovered egg shells in her eggs Benedict - our waitress gave her a heavily discounted check for the shells. Bravo! Misc: Place seemed nice albeit crowded. Bathrooms are in the back and fairly clean. We initially attempted a reservation for a party of 12, and they could not guarantee such a large group, but this can be sorted out by 2 groups of 6 NEAR each other. Problem solved! The bunch of us went to Cafe Hollander for brunch, but they seem to have a good menu of other sandwiches and stuff, so its worth another try. Plus they do have beer and mixed drinks too.

With an above average selection of beers, this place is great for a bougie brew-accompanied get-together with your chums. The atmosphere is comfortable—dimmed lighting makes for some intimacy (date, friends, whatever) while the big-screens arent terribly distracting. Usually a little noisy but not in a bad way—just enough to either focus you on your own convo or listen in to others. The food however, has always been under seasoned and boring. Ive eaten here numerous times, from all the menus. The frites arent as amazing as everyone claims, and the cone they serve them in is awkward to eat from (too tall, contents not visible while seated at a table, rather than the bar). On a good note, the sauces arent bad and most of the sandwiches are safe and a good value. Oh, and the service has always been pleasant—not forced or awkward, and very accommodating. If the food were better, and a better value, Id stop in more often.
